It's a subtle nuance, but could work. The reason I referred to it like this is because in gstreamer-vaapi, this information is deduced from picture->structure flags (I believe it's inspired from JM reference decoder). This structure is updated when a specific field has been decoded. So it effectively represent which field of that picture are valid/decoded, and the combination of this picture being reference and that flag is the only state used to communicate that information. The real use for this is for the case we have lost a field. A missing reference picture can then be detected. So in gstreamer-vaapi, the case where you have both top/bottom field of a reference being decoded, but only one of the field marked for reference in the DPB does not exist.
